Learn to think on your feet and perform for an audience.

The first Improv Workshop of the school year is scheduled for Tuesdays, October 4 and 11, from 4:30 – 6:30 in Ms. Sheena Beeson’s classroom, T-2. Students do not have to sign up to join the Improv Workshop, but space is limited. Tryouts for the Improv team, which are also open to anyone on campus, are on Wednesday, October 12 from 3 to 5 pm.

“The Improv Workshop is something our Armijo Theatre Productions hosts as a way to condition students who are interested in trying out for our Improv Team,” said Ms. Beeson, Theatre Club adviser. She has been hosting the club’s Improv Shows for nine years, but a little over four years ago she started doing the workshops, too.

Throughout the years she has enjoyed every part of the workshops, getting to know each individual and creating a safe welcoming place at Armijo.

The Improv Workshop allows students to be part of a collaborative community. Ms. Beeson said that she has been noticed students most enjoy the little comedy games they play while attending the workshops.

One of the games planned for the Improv Workshop is The Dating Game, where a host, a questioner, and three contestants participate. The questioner is “looking for love,” so he or she asks questions of the contestants to decide who might be worthy of a date.  The contestants, however, each have a secret identity that only the audience knows, and they must answer questions according to their assigned character. After a couple rounds of questions, the questioner must make guesses as to who each contestant is being.
